Job Duties

  • Under strict supervision, responsible for properly packing, marking, labeling, and acquiring weight and dimensions for cargo.

  • Coordinates pre-shipping instructions and maintaining logs, files, and supporting documents.

  • Responsible for the domestic and international movement of goods in compliance with local and international law.

  • Role requires basic understanding of the complete logistics process cycle to include execution of proper documentation for domestic and international movement.

  • Must be knowledgable of all possible movements constraints and have knowledge of hazardous movements. Demonstrates understanding of 1 or 2 modes of transport (ocean, air, land).

  • Will coordinate orders for shipment of cargo from point of origin to point of destination to ensure product meets required delivery in the most efficient method while interfacing with the customers to keep them apprised for progress.

  • Job tasks performed correctly impact directly on cost containment, efficiency, profitability and/or operations.

  • Role requires the ability to assist F&A (finance and accounting) with validation of rates and charges on invoices.

  • This function will utilize SAP and other logistics systems to perform job duties, and ensure correct and timely movement.

  • Responsible for recording data measurement to help follow trends, in order to identify alternative ways to improve the moves and logistics services for the economic benefit of Halliburton.

Qualifications

  • Requires completion of a 2 year degree in Supply Chain, Logistics, Information Systems or Engineering.

  • Bachelor's degree preferred. Entry level position. No previous experience required.

Halliburton Company is an American multinational corporation and the world's second-largest oil service company, responsible for most of the world's fracking operations. The company, incorporated in the United States, has dual headquarters located in Houston and in Dubai.
